Symptoms

  • •Rough idle during cold start
  • •Engine stalling shortly after startup
  • •Increased fuel consumption
  • •Unusual vibrations felt in the cabin
  • •Check engine light illuminated

Solution
1. Preparation
  • Gather necessary tools and parts.
  • Ensure the vehicle is parked on a flat surface and the engine is cool.
  • Disconnect the battery for safety.
2. Check Coolant Temperature Sensor
  • Locate the coolant temperature sensor (usually near the thermostat housing).
  • Disconnect the wiring harness from the sensor.
  • Use a multimeter to test the resistance of the sensor; compare readings with specifications in the service manual.
  • If the sensor is faulty, replace it with a new one.
3. Inspect and Clean Throttle Body
  • Remove the air intake duct leading to the throttle body.
  • Use throttle body cleaner and a soft cloth to clean the inside of the throttle body.
  • Ensure the throttle plate moves freely without obstruction.
  • Reinstall the air intake duct securely.
4. Replace Spark Plugs
  • Remove the ignition coil or spark plug wires as necessary.
  • Use a spark plug socket to remove old spark plugs.
  • Inspect the old plugs; replace with new ones according to manufacturer specifications.
  • Torque the new spark plugs to the specified value (usually around 13-15 lb-ft).
5. Check Fuel Pressure
  • Connect a fuel pressure gauge to the fuel rail.
  • Turn the ignition key to the "ON" position (do not start the engine) and check the fuel pressure reading.
  • Compare the reading with the manufacturer's specifications. If low, inspect the fuel pump and fuel filter.
6. Reconnect Battery and Test
  • Reconnect the battery terminals securely.
  • Start the engine and let it warm up to check for improvement in idle quality.
